Lengthy-Expression vs. Quick-Expression Anxiety Medicines for Dogs Some dogs can sooner or later be weaned off their anti-anxiety remedies since they understand by behavioral therapy to become a lot less worried and calmer, while some need prolonged-term treatment. Dogs that are on medications for 6 months or more time should have annually checkups and blood operate performed, in addition to periodic behavior re-evaluations to be certain their current treatment approach remains to be the most suitable choice for his or her desires.

Human NSAIDs given to dogs have an affect on these other prostaglandins, bringing about hazardous side effects. NSAIDS could cause damage to the canine liver, kidneys, and gastrointestinal tract. They may affect the flexibility of blood to clot Generally.
